Transaction 61a65455f56a7e8a9eb3c7f50bd55d06bba3a8c55408d3962e19861656a92943
1 Input
1 Output
-
61a65455f56a7e8a9eb3c7f50bd55d06bba3a8c55408d3962e19861656a92943:0
- value
- 918357
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0399c7829be12bb80c9055900da5521765640a3 OP_EQUAL
- address
- 3N8cJQmtfU1BYGYowUyVjLdVi9QSenR7jf